Python是一种广泛使用的编程语言,因其简洁易懂的语法和强大的库支持而受到众多开发者的青睐。在中国,很多程序员和学生在学习和开发项目时,会选择通过终端(命令行)运行Python程序。本文将详细介绍在终端中运行Python程序的步骤与技巧,帮助读者更高效地使用Python。
一、安装Python
首先,确保你的计算机上已安装Python。你可以通过以下几种方式进行安装:
1. 官网下载安装:访问Python的官方网站(https://www.python.org/),在下载页面选择适合你操作系统的安装包进行下载,并按照提示安装。
2. 使用包管理器:如果你使用的是Linux系统,可以通过包管理工具安装Python。以Ubuntu为例,你可以在终端中输入:
sudo apt update
sudo apt install python3
在Mac上,可以使用Homebrew进行安装:
brew install python
3. 使用Anaconda:如果你需要进行科学计算或数据分析,Anaconda是一个不错的选择。访问Anaconda官网(https://www.anaconda.com/)下载并安装即可。
二、检查Python安装
安装完成后,你可以通过终端检查Python是否正确安装。在终端中输入以下命令:
python3 --version
如果显示出Python的版本号,则说明安装成功。
三、创建Python程序
在终端中运行Python程序的第一步是创建一个Python文件。你可以使用任何文本编辑器,例如VS Code、Sublime Text或vim等。下面的步骤介绍了如何使用vim创建Python文件:
1. 打开终端,输入以下命令创建一个新的Python文件:
vim hello.py
2. 按下“i”进入编辑模式,输入你的Python代码,比如:
print(Hello, World!)
3. 按下“Esc”键,输入“:wq”保存并退出vim。
四、运行Python程序
现在你已经创建了一个Python程序,接下来是在终端中运行它:
1. 在终端中,导航到存放你Python文件的目录。如果你的文件在桌面,可以输入:
cd ~/Desktop
2. 运行Python程序,使用以下命令:
python3 hello.py
你将会看到输出“Hello, World!”。
五、常见技巧与注意事项
1. 使用虚拟环境:在进行项目开发时,建议使用Python虚拟环境(例如venv或conda)来管理项目依赖,避免不同项目间的库冲突。
2. 查看错误信息:当你的程序运行出错时,终端会显示错误信息。仔细阅读这些信息,通常能帮助你快速定位问题。
3. 调试技巧:可以使用print语句输出变量的值,帮助你理解程序的执行流程。也可以使用Python内建的调试工具pdb进行更复杂的调试。
4. 自定义脚本:如果你经常运行某个Python脚本,可以为它添加可执行权限,并直接通过命令运行。例如:
chmod +x hello.py
./hello.py
六、总结
通过以上步骤与技巧,你应该能够在终端中成功运行Python程序,并为你的开发之路打下良好的基础。Python不仅是一种编程语言,更是实现创意与思维的工具,希望你在学习与使用Python的过程中,能够体验到编程的乐趣与成就感。
无论是学习、研究还是实际开发,善用终端将会极大提升你的编程效率。祝你编程愉快!